#pragma once
#include "tscore/List.h"
#include "P_VConnection.h"
#include "I_Event.h"
#include "QUICFrame.h"
#include "QUICStreamState.h"
#include "QUICFlowController.h"
#include "QUICIncomingFrameBuffer.h"
#include "QUICFrameGenerator.h"
#include "QUICConnection.h"
#include "QUICFrameRetransmitter.h"
#include "QUICDebugNames.h"
class QUICStreamAdapter;
class QUICStreamStateListener;
/**
* @brief QUIC Stream
* TODO: This is similar to Http2Stream. Need to think some integration.
*/
class QUICStream : public QUICFrameGenerator, public QUICFrameRetransmitter
{
public:
QUICStream() {}
QUICStream(QUICConnectionInfoProvider *cinfo, QUICStreamId sid);
virtual ~QUICStream();
QUICStreamId id() const;
QUICStreamDirection direction() const;
const QUICConnectionInfoProvider *connection_info() const;
bool is_bidirectional() const;
QUICOffset final_offset() const;
/**
* Set an adapter to read/write data from/to this stream
*
* This is an interface for QUICApplication. An application can set an adapter
* to access data in the way the applications wants.
*/
void set_io_adapter(QUICStreamAdapter *adapter);
/*
* QUICApplication need to call one of these functions when it process VC_EVENT_*
*/
virtual void on_read();
virtual void on_eos();
virtual QUICConnectionErrorUPtr recv(const QUICStreamFrame &frame);
virtual QUICConnectionErrorUPtr recv(const QUICMaxStreamDataFrame &frame);
virtual QUICConnectionErrorUPtr recv(const QUICStreamDataBlockedFrame &frame);
virtual QUICConnectionErrorUPtr recv(const QUICStopSendingFrame &frame);
virtual QUICConnectionErrorUPtr recv(const QUICRstStreamFrame &frame);
virtual QUICConnectionErrorUPtr recv(const QUICCryptoFrame &frame);
QUICOffset reordered_bytes() const;
virtual QUICOffset largest_offset_received() const;
virtual QUICOffset largest_offset_sent() const;
virtual void stop_sending(QUICStreamErrorUPtr error);
virtual void reset(QUICStreamErrorUPtr error);
void set_state_listener(QUICStreamStateListener *listener);
LINK(QUICStream, link);
protected:
QUICConnectionInfoProvider *_connection_info = nullptr;
QUICStreamId _id = 0;
QUICOffset _send_offset = 0;
QUICOffset _reordered_bytes = 0;
QUICStreamAdapter *_adapter = nullptr;
QUICStreamStateListener *_state_listener = nullptr;
virtual void _on_adapter_updated(){};
void _notify_state_change();
void _records_rst_stream_frame(QUICEncryptionLevel level, const QUICRstStreamFrame &frame);
void _records_stream_frame(QUICEncryptionLevel level, const QUICStreamFrame &frame);
void _records_stop_sending_frame(QUICEncryptionLevel level, const QUICStopSendingFrame &frame);
void _records_crypto_frame(QUICEncryptionLevel level, const QUICCryptoFrame &frame);
};
class QUICStreamStateListener
{
public:
virtual void on_stream_state_close(const QUICStream *stream) = 0;
};
